- Description
- Blackwater's Velvet Cap blends malt and grain whiskies finished across bourbon, Port, and stouted rye casks, creating layers of tropical and stone fruit balanced against buttery vanilla and nutty malt. A multi-cask Irish blend with genuine complexity.
